Overview
Members of the Metrology team support processes for laboratories at Viracor with a focus on maintaining CLIA, CAP and NYDOH, GxP accreditation by using and maintaining procedures and software or other methods to perform, train, document, assist others to ensure complete and appropriate documentation of required tasks and records. The Laboratory Metrology Technician (Tech) is responsible for conducting and documenting cleaning, calibration, preventive maintenance functions, and documenting excursions from expected performance as outlined by management in the laboratory areas.
ResponsibilitiesLevel I
- Perform and/or assist with instrument maintenance such as plate readers and washers, liquid handling equipment, front end lab automation equipment, centrifuges, balances, etc.
- Responsible for performing and documenting cleaning of the laboratory areas and equipment
- Perform periodic maintenance and cleaning on ULT freezers, refrigerators and cryostorage equipment.
- Maintain cleaning and maintenance records as required
- Instrument calibration activities and documentation including environmental monitoring system and laboratory equipment as directed (Pipettes/Temperature probes)
- Respond to and document environmental alerts, ensuring documentation of actions taken/escalate as needed
- Instrument power cycles/UPS maintenance as required
- Inventory management and upkeep of pipettes including supplying backups and replacements as requested
- Maintain proper records in equipment tracking software by documenting actions and maintaining schedule of required activities
- Administration duties within the department and investigation activities which includes providing documentation as requested by internal or external auditors
- Obtain and maintain proficiency in software programs or tools used in department
- Support development of system and process improvements that would enhance compliance to requirements
- Adhere to all quality and safety standards, as well as ensuring compliance with all applicable regulatory agencies
- Adhere to policies and protocols in the laboratory
- Work closely and communicate with other laboratory associates to complete daily activities efficiently
- Represent department and the organization favorably and in accordance with established company standards and associate attributes at all times
- Other duties as assigned by management
